National Parking Platform
You can pay for parking at our council car parks using your preferred parking app instead of having to use a specific service or app.

Fees
Fees are set by the supplier and may change.
The ‘Additional SMS’ fee is for each message you receive, including each:
- text confirmation
- reminder of parking expiry time
| Service | PayByPhone | RingGo | JustPark | Appyparking |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Convenience fee | 10p | 20p | 10p | 20p |
| Additional SMS | 15p | 15p | 10p | N/A |
More information about the scheme
The National Parking Platform (NPP) is a national pilot supported by the Department of Transport which aims to provide customers with greater flexibility in paying for parking.
The NPP lets you select your preferred payment provider at council car parks and on street locations,
Payment can be made by downloading the preferred payment provider's app on your smartphone or by ringing their automated payment line from any phone.
The payment machines can also still be used in these car parks.
